Events
- 528/527 BC: After the death of Pisistratus his sons Hippias and Hipparchus continue the Peisistratids - tyranny in Athens.
Died
- To 527/425 BC: Mahavira, founder of Jainism Indian religion (c. 599 BC Chr./497 BC)
- 528/527 BC: Pisistratus, the Athenian politician, tyrant of Athens (c. 600 BC)
